전자자료 공정이용 안내

우리 대학 도서관에서 구독·제공하는 모든 전자자료(데이터베이스, 전자저널, 전자책 등)는 국내외 저작권법과 출판사와의 라이선스 계약에 따라 엄격하게 보호를 받고 있습니다.
전자자료의 비정상적 이용은 출판사로부터의 경고, 서비스 차단, 손해배상 청구 등 학교 전체에 심각한 불이익을 초래할 수 있으므로, 아래의 공정이용 지침을 반드시 준수해 주시기 바랍니다.

공정이용 지침
  • 전자자료는 개인의 학습·교육·연구 목적의 비영리적 사용에 한하여 이용할 수 있습니다.
  • 합리적인 수준의 다운로드 및 출력만 허용됩니다. (일반적으로 동일 PC에서 동일 출판사의 논문을 1일 30건 이하 다운로드할 것을 권장하며, 출판사별 기준에 따라 다를 수 있습니다.)
  • 출판사에서 제공한 논문의 URL을 수업 관련 웹사이트에 게재할 수 있으나, 출판사 원문 파일 자체를 복제·배포해서는 안 됩니다.
  • 본인의 ID/PW를 타인에게 제공하지 말고, 도용되지 않도록 철저히 관리해 주시기 바랍니다.
불공정 이용 사례
  • 전자적·기계적 수단(다운로딩 프로그램, 웹 크롤러, 로봇, 매크로, RPA 등)을 이용한 대량 다운로드
  • 동일 컴퓨터 또는 동일 IP에서 단시간 내 다수의 원문을 집중적으로 다운로드하거나, 전권(whole issue) 다운로드
  • 저장·출력한 자료를 타인에게 배포하거나 개인 블로그·웹하드 등에 업로드
  • 상업적·영리적 목적으로 자료를 전송·복제·활용
  • ID/PW를 타인에게 양도하거나 타인 계정을 도용하여 이용
  • EndNote, Mendeley 등 서지관리 프로그램의 Find Full Text 기능을 이용한 대량 다운로드
  • 출판사 콘텐츠를 생성형 AI 시스템에서 활용하는 행위(업로드, 개발, 학습, 프로그래밍, 개선 또는 강화 등)
위반 시 제재
  • 출판사에 의한 해당 IP 또는 기관 전체 접속 차단
  • 출판사 배상 요구 시 위반자 개인이 배상 책임 부담

Journal Vol – 15 No -7, July 2020 Journal > Journal > Journal Vol – 15 No -7, July 2020 > Page 6 PERFORMANCE AND EMISSION CHARACTERISTICS OF GASOLINE-ETHANOL BLENDS ON PFI-SI ENGINE Authors: D.Vinay Kumar ,G.Samhita Priyadarsini,V.Jagadeesh Babu,Y.Sai Varun Teja, DOI NO: https://doi.org/10.26782/jmcms.2020.07.00051 admin July 26, 2020 Abstract: Alcohol based fuels can be produced from renewable energy sources and has the potential to reduce pollutant emissions due to their oxygenated nature. Lighter alcohols like ethanol and methanol are easily miscible with gasoline and by blending alcohols with gasoline; a part of conventional fuel can be replaced while contributing to fuel economy. Several researchers tested various ethanol blends on different engine test rigs and identified ethanol as one of the most promising ecofriendly fuels for spark ignition engine. Its properties high octane number, high latent heat of vaporization give better performance characteristics and reduces exhaust emissions compared to gasoline. This paper focuses on studying the effects of blending 50 of ethanol by volume with gasoline as it hardly needs engine modifications. Gasoline (E0) and E50 fuels were investigated experimentally on single-cylinder, four-stroke port fuel injection spark ignition engine by varying engine speed from 1500 rpm to 3500 rpm. Performance Characteristics like torque, brake power, specific fuel consumption, and volumetric efficiency and exhaust emissions such as HC, CO, CO2, NOx were studied.. View Download Journal Vol – 15 No -7, July 2020 CHARACTERIZATION OF MATERIALS FOR CUSTOMIZED AFO USING ADDITIVE MANUFACTURING Authors: Gamini Suresh,Nagarjuna Maguluri,Kunchala Balakrishna, DOI NO: https://doi.org/10.26782/jmcms.2020.07.00052 admin July 26, 2020 Abstract: Neurodegenerative conditions and compressed nerves often cause an abnormal foot drop that affects an individual gait and make it difficult to walk normally. Ankle Foot Orthosis (AFO) is the medical device which is recommended for the patients to improve the walking ability and decrease the risk of falls. Custom AFOs provide better fit, comfort and performance than pre-manufactured ones. The technique of 3D-printing is suitable for making custom AFOs. Fused deposition modelling (FDM) is a 3D-printing method for custom AFO applications with the desired resistance and material deposition rate. Generally, FDM is a thermal process; therefore materials thermal behaviour plays an important role in optimizing the performance of the printed parts. The objective of this study is to evaluate the thermal behaviour of PLA, ABS, nylon and WF-PLA filaments before manufacturing the AFO components using the FDM method. In the study, the sequence of testing materials provides a basic measuring method to investigate AFO device parts thermal stability. Thermal analysis (TG/DTG and DSC) was carried out before 3D printing is to characterize the thermal stability of each material. View Download Journal Vol – 15 No -7, July 2020 CFD STUDIES OF MIXING BEHAVIOR OF INERT SAND WITH BIOMASS IN FLUIDIZED BED Authors: B.J.M.Rao,K.V.N.S.Rao, DOI NO: https://doi.org/10.26782/jmcms.2020.07.00053 admin July 26, 2020 Abstract: Agriculture deposits, which remains unused and often causes ecological problems, could play an important role as an energy source to meet energy needs in developing countries ‘ rural areas. Moreover, energy levels in these deposits are low and need to be elevated by introducing efficient operative conversion technologies to utilize these residues as fuels. In this context, the utilization of a fluidized bed innovation enables a wide range of non-uniform-sized low-grade fuels to be effectively converted into other forms of energy.This study was undertaken to evaluate the effectiveness of fluidized conversion method for transformation of agricultural by-products such as rice husk, sawdust, and groundnut shells into useful energy. The present investigation was conducted to know the mixing characteristics of sand and fuel have been found by conducting experiments with mixing ratio of rice husk (1:13), saw dust(1:5) and groundnut shells (1:12), the variation of particle movement in the bed and mixing characteristics are analyzed. The impact of sand molecule size on the fluidization speed of two biofuel and sand components is studied and recommended for groundnut shells using a sand molecule of 0.6 mm size and for rice husk, sawdust 0.4 mm sand particle size. Also, establish that the particle size of sand has a significant effect on mingling features in case of sawdust. In the next part of the investigation, the CFD simulations of the fluidized bed are done to investigate the mixing behavior of sand and biomass particles. A set of simulations are conducted by ANSYS FLUENT16; the state of the bed is the same as that of the test. The findings were presented with the volume fraction of sand and biomass particles in the form of contour plots.
